Was browsing around and happened to find this.

For those who don't know, a speed run is where someone tries to complete a game in the shortest time possible.  "Tool assisted" means that they use various slowdown techniques, including game pausing, rerunning etc to try and make a "perfect" run of the game.


Interesting to watch some of the impossible tricks they perform...
(Lol @ glitch in Zelda (SNES) finished in 3 minutes...)
